The Simpsons - The Complete Eighth Season (Collectible Maggie Head Pack)

The Simpsons - The Complete Eighth Season (Collectible Maggie Head Pack) Most TV shows never make it eight seasons, but then The Simpsons is not most TV shows. At a point where other shows would generally become stale and repetitive, Matt Groening & Co. pull out the stops to come up with one of the most creative and hilarious seasons in the whole series. Cases in point for season eight (1996-1997) include “Treehouse of Horror VII,” in which aliens Kang and Kodos make a bizarre run for President having taken on the appearances of Bill Clinton and Bob Dole; “Bart After Dark,” in which Bart gets a job at The Maison Derriere (featuring one of their most popular songs, “The Spring in Springfield”); and one of the great all-time episodes, “The Simpsons Spin-off Showcase,” a trilogy of Simpsons spin-offs that never made it to prime-time (the final segment–”The Simpson Family Smile-Time Variety Hour”–is about the best six minutes of parody in the entire Simpsons canon). Season eight also features some of the most notable guest appearances: Rodney Dangerfield as Mr. Burns’s long lost son; Gillian Anderson and David Duchovny as Scully and Mulder from X-Files in “The Springfield Files;” “The Brother from Another Series” which brilliantly pairs up Kelsey Grammar as Sideshow Bob with his brother Cecil (David Hyde Pierce) in a parallel of their Frasier characters; and in a major casting coup, Johnny Cash shows up in the form of a red fox as Homer’s spirit guide in “El Viaje Misterioso de Nuestro Jomer” (also known as “The Chili Pepper episode”). Other notable episodes include “The Itchy & Scratchy & Poochie Show,” a fun wink to the audience from the writers about keeping the show fresh without ruining it, and the send up of Mary Poppins “Simpsoncalifragilisticexpiala(annoyed grunt)cious,” which has one of their most memorable endings when Shary Bobbins floats off under her umbrella (”So long Superman,” Barney cries)… only to get sucked into a jet engine from a passing airplane. That’s the thanks she gets for offering her help. Good to see that, eight seasons in, The Simpsons still don’t need it. –Daniel Vancini
